Voids at Princes Square in Glasgow have fallen from 17 to one in under a year following its acquisition by property collective M Core. M Core said this progress reflects a wider repositioning strategy focused on attracting design-led, values-driven brands and restoring the centre’s status as a distinctive retail and dining destination in the heart of the city. Since acquiring the scheme last year, M Core has introduced a new leasing strategy centred on premium fashion, contemporary dining, independent operators, and all-day experiences.

OMNES is set to open its first store in Scotland at Glasgow's Princes Square, as the womenswear retailer continues its expansion outside of London. The store is one of three new openings for OMNES before the end of the year, after the retailer launched a pop-up store at Victoria Leeds and a concession within Fenwick's Newcastle store. The brand's Princes Square space will span 1,400 sq ft site, offering OMNES's autumn/winter range.

Praxis has appointed Martin Botha as centre director at the St. Enoch Centre in Glasgow, following the group's acquisition of the scheme in May this year. Botha brings over 20 years of experience within Scottish retail management, joining the centre after a six-year stint at the Omni Centre in Edinburgh, where he helped develop a new leisure quarter. Prior to this, he was centre manager at both Antonine Shopping Centre in Waverley and Edinburgh Waverley Mall.
